Herbert J. “Buddy” Haile, Jr., 82, of Chattanooga died on Tuesday, April 15, 2014.  

He was born April 27, 1931 in Chattanooga, a son of the late Herbert J. and Mary Aloyse Alsobrook Haile. He was preceded in death by his sister, Mary Margaret Haile Neuhoff and Thomas A Grueser (son-in-law).

Mr. Haile was a graduate of Notre Dame High School and the University of Notre Dame where he majored in engineering. Mr. Haile served in the U.S. Navy working for 13 months as an engineering officer on a cargo ship. He returned to Chattanooga in 1957 to help run the family business, W. C. Teas Electrical Contractors, a business that his father bought in 1920.  In 1962, Mr. Haile took over leadership of W.C. Teas.   

He was very active in the community.  He has chaired the board of Alexian Village, served as board vice president for Orange Grove Center, director of the Chattanooga Subcontractors Association and past president of the East Tennessee Chapter of the National Electrical Contractors Association. He was also active in the Signal Mountain Playhouse, the Serra Club, a life member of the Knights of Columbus and a member of St Augustine Catholic Church.  

In the 1970’s, he began a scholarship at the University Of Notre Dame for deserving Southeast Tennessee students. Over the years, it has grown to nearly a full four-year college scholarship.
